Move the tooltip out of the way of very large mouse cursors

Users that have large mouse pointers configured in their settings
can not see tooltips, as they are obscured by the pointer.
Native applications on Windows and macOS have the same problem,
which includes the tooltips for the minimize/maximize/close controls
in the window frame of e.g. Explorer.

Introduce QPlatformCursor::size that returns a value that is based
on the user's settings, or a default value. We can then use that
value to move the tooltip out of the way.

On Windows, the calculation of the cursor size is based on
experimenting with the settings, which are in logical independent
pixels. The placement of the tooltip attempts to keep existing
behavior, and to not end up with a tooltip that's very far away
from the tip of the arrow even for very large mouse cursors.

[ChangeLog][QtWidgets][QToolTip] Make sure that the tooltip
is not obscured by very large mouse pointers on Windows and macOS.

QSize QCocoaCursor::size() const
{
NSCursor *cocoaCursor = NSCursor.currentSystemCursor;
if (!cocoaCursor)
return QPlatformCursor::size();
NSImage *cursorImage = cocoaCursor.image;
if (!cursorImage)
return QPlatformCursor::size();
QSizeF size = QSizeF::fromCGSize(cursorImage.size);
NSUserDefaults *defaults = NSUserDefaults.standardUserDefaults;
NSDictionary *accessSettings = [defaults persistentDomainForName:@"com.apple.universalaccess"];
if (accessSettings == nil)
return size.toSize();
float sizeScale = [accessSettings[@"mouseDriverCursorSize"] floatValue];
if (sizeScale > 0) {
size.rwidth() *= sizeScale;
size.rheight() *= sizeScale;
}
return size.toSize();
}

/*
The standard size is 32x32, even though the cursor is actually just
16 pixels large. If a large cursor is set in the accessibility settings,
then the cursor increases with 8 pixels for each step.
*/
QSize QWindowsCursor::size() const
{
const QPair<DWORD,bool> cursorSizeSetting =
QWinRegistryKey(HKEY_CURRENT_USER, LR"(Control Panel\Cursors)")
.dwordValue(L"CursorBaseSize");
const int baseSize = screenCursorSize(m_screen).width() / 2;
if (!cursorSizeSetting.second)
return QSize(baseSize / 2, baseSize / 2);
// The registry values are dpi-independent, so we need to scale the result.
int cursorSizeValue = cursorSizeSetting.first * m_screen->logicalDpi().first
/ m_screen->logicalBaseDpi().first;
// map from registry value 32-256 to 0-14, and from there to pixels
cursorSizeValue = (cursorSizeValue - 2 * baseSize) / baseSize;
const int cursorSize = baseSize + cursorSizeValue * (baseSize / 2);
return QSize(cursorSize, cursorSize);
}
